Highlights

  • The Master of Science in Electrical Engineering is a research-focused degree in any of the department research areas, combining coursework with a research project that is reported in a thesis or professional paper
  • The MSEE programs require 30 credits, including research experience reported in
    either a thesis (plan-A) or a professional paper (plan-B)
  • The plan-A option focuses more heavily on research and plan-B on professional practice whereas Plan-B requires twenty-four or twenty-seven (24 or 27) credits of approved courses and three or six (3 or 6) credits of project
